Executive S ummary:
As directed by Title 9, C hapter 1, Section 3B of the C ity C ode, this is to advise the City Council of
the following actions: Pursuant to Section 9-1-3A (10):
Establish a parking prohibition on Manitou Trail, approximately between the property lines of 946 &
1044 Manitou Trail;
Establish a parking prohibition on the cul-de-sac of A shlynd Court;
Establish a parking prohibition on C atskill C ourt, at the northwest, southwest, and southeast
corners;
Remove the existing parking prohibition on A mber L ane and e stablish a parking prohibition on the
inside of Amber Lane, approximately between 23 & 41 Amber Lane;
Establish a parking prohibition on the inside of Regal L ane approximately between 23 & 41 Regal
L ane;
Establish a parking prohibition on the cul-de-sac of Hollywood Court;
Establish a parking prohibition on the cul-de-sac of Coneflower Court.
Background / Analysis:
T his action is being taken at the request of the S treets Department to improve access for City
service vehicles - particularly for snow plows. Residents in the affected areas were notified of the
proposed changes to on-street parking.

Executive S ummary:
As directed by Title 9, C hapter 1, Section 3B of the C ity C ode, this is to advise the City Council of
the following action:
Pursuant to Section 9-1-3A (5); I nstall (1) "S top" sign on S herman D rive for westbound motorists
at the intersection with S ycamore S treet. I nstall (2) "Yield" signs on F arragut L ane for north- and
southbound motorists at the intersection with S herman Drive.
Background / Analysis:
T his action is being taken to establish traffic control at the newly constructed intersections.
